Renderforest vs VideoScribe
September 25, 2023 | Author: Sandeep Sharma
Renderforest and VideoScribe are both online video creation platforms, but they cater to different animation styles and use cases. Renderforest is known for its versatility, offering a wide range of video templates and tools for creating animations, promotional videos, and presentations. It enables users to create various styles of videos, including 2D and 3D animations, infographics, and logo animations, making it a suitable choice for businesses and content creators seeking diverse animated content. VideoScribe, on the other hand, specializes in whiteboard-style animations with a hand-drawn aesthetic, which is particularly well-suited for educational content, storytelling, and presentations.

2022. VideoScribe is now available online
The latest version of animated video creation software VideoScribe is conveniently accessible directly through your web browser. This not only grants you the freedom to create animations from any location but also introduces a wealth of fresh features and functionalities to simplify the process of crafting captivating videos. Our updated online version of VideoScribe is equipped with a variety of innovative tools and capabilities designed to facilitate the creation of more imaginative videos across multiple platforms, all with greater ease. So, what can you expect? You'll find an expanded range of canvas sizes, the introduction of scenes in place of the infinite canvas, novel methods for publishing your content, and a host of other enhancements. Rest assured, the beloved desktop downloadable version of VideoScribe remains available. Whether you opt for a VideoScribe free trial or a paid subscription, you'll gain access to both versions at no additional cost.
